Southpaw Heavyweight Sensation Magomed Abdulsalamov Fight Preview
By Robert Brizel, Real Combat Media Correspondent
Los Angeles, CA ( March 5th, 2013)– Russian heavyweight knockout southpaw sensation Magamed Abdulsalamov, 16-0 with 16 knockouts, now fighting out of Oxnard, California, will put his knockout string on the line against untested 21-1 Victor Bisbal of Puerto Rico, who has 15 knockouts. Bisbal has not fought outside of Puerto Rico in the past six years. Bisbal is tested, having come off the canvas in the first round to stop Jameel McCline in the second round and win the WBC USNBC Heavyweight title in September 2012.

The bout will be the co-main event of an eight round card at Resorts Hotel and Casino in Atlantic City, New Jersey, on Friday March 8, 2013, promoted by Samson Lewcowitz and Samson Boxing on ESPN 2 and ESPN Deportes. The card also features: John Jackson and Julius ‘The Chef’ Jackson (both are the sons of former middleweight and light middleweight world champion Julian ‘The Hawk’ Jackson); a ten round crossroads bout between rising light welterweights Emmanuel ‘Tranzformer’ Taylor of Maryland and Victor Manuel ‘Mermelada’ Cayo of Dominican Republic; and a six round bout featuring 10-0 New Jersey middleweight prospect Thomas ‘Cornflake’ LaManna and veteran Joshua Snyder.
Bisbal has fought nobody. When Bisbal fought Zach Page and Ruben Rivera, lower fights, he was given the decision-but clearly lost those fights. Bisbal has got a chin, because if you’ve gotten hit by Zach Page and you don’t go down, you’ve got a chin.
Bisbal has not fought any heavyweight fighter of consequence except trialhorse Zack Page, so he really has not been tested. There is no fight with Abdulsalamov. Bisbal will be lucky to get out of the first 30 seconds of the first of the first round.
Bisbal doesn’t know how to run, but his limited ability to move (if he tries such a tactic) will depend on what sized ring they have at Resorts Casino. Usually Resorts has a large ring. Bisbal knows how to hold. Bisbal cannot hit with any power. Bisbal was a good technical fighter in the amateurs, but not in the pros. ‘B’ caliber fighters present a problem for Bisbal. You put an ‘A’ caliber fighter like Abdulsalamov with serious knockout power in front of Bisbal, and guess what will happen? Boom!
Abdulsalamov has knocked out: Jameel McCline, a former top ranked heavyweight; 13-1-1 Maurice Byarm; 11-0 Jason Pettiway; and 8-0 Pedro Rodriguez. Anybody with any common sense would go to Las Vegas and bet the house on Absulsalamov, who should destroy Victor Bisbal within two rounds. Abdulsalamov is on the way up to the top of the heavyweight division, and has disposed of the last five fighters he faced with winning records in four rounds or less, fighters with a combined 88 wins.
Prediction: Amagomed Abdulsalamov by knockout over Victor Bisbal within four rounds, but probably sooner. Could be Abdulsalamov, along with Robert Helenius, Deontay Wilder, Bryan Jennings, and Tyson Fury, is moving towards the top and a fight with the Klitschko brothers or Alexander Povetkin. If not, Abdulsalamov getting real close to it. Abdulsalamov is a great fighter, and he is going to put a hurting on Victor Bisbal. Magomed Abdulsalamov is worthy of better opposition.
